Nuclear ITS region of the alga Heterosigma akashiwo (Chromophyta: Raphidophyceae) is identical in isolates from Atlantic and Pacific basins 总被引:1,自引:0,他引:1
L. B. Connell 《Marine Biology》2000,136(6):953-960
The internal transcribed spacer (ITS) region from 19 isolates of the algal genus Heterosigma (Chromophyta: Raphidophyceae) was amplified by polymerase chain-reaction (PCR) and sequenced. Isolates were obtained from
both the Atlantic and Pacific basins, including Europe, eastern North America, western North America, Japan and New Zealand.
This study presents evidence that all Heterosigma isolates in this study are representatives of one species (H. akashiwo). All 19 isolates, except one (LB 2005) had identical ITS sequence (98.31% similar by pairwise comparison); Isolate LB 2005
may represent a separate subspecies. Such high degree of ITS sequence identity implies that the organism has spread between
oceanic regions in geologically recent times, possibly by human means. In addition to those from Heterosigma spp., the ITS regions from other marine Raphidophyceae (Chattonella antiqua, C. marina, C. subsalsa, Fibrocapsa japonica, and Olisthodiscus luteus) were amplified and sequenced using PCR. Total ITS lengths differed among the Raphidophyceae (C. antiqua, 577 base pairs (bp); C. marina, 577 bp;. C. subsalsa, 579 bp; F. japonica, 830 bp; H. akashiwo, 561 and 563 bp; O. luteus, 829 bp), but 5.8S rDNA sequences were similar in size (13 to 142 bp). The high ITS sequence identity between C. antiqua and C. marina (>99.9% by pairwise comparison) suggests the need for a taxonomic review of these species encompassing all morphological,
genetic, physiological and biochemical information. Additionally, a number of cultures of Raphidophyceae were positively identified.
In general, ITS comparisons among the Raphidophyceae may be most useful at the level of species determination rather than
at the population level.

Particulate emission sampling was conducted at Dofasco’s No. 2 Coke Want Quench Tower in August 1977. The sampling was performed by York Research Corporation using EPA developed quench tower sampling techniques. Particulate emissions averaged 0.245 lb/ton of coal over 17 tests. The mist eliminator in the tower consists of two rows of zig-zag baffles inclined at 20° from the vertical. Particle size data indicated that the majority of the particulate emissions were less than 10 microns in diameter. A mathematical model was used to predict the effect of particle size and gas velocity on collection efficiency. Pressure drop and re-entrainment are two restrictions which are considered in baffle design. Quench towers are the largest contributor to Dofasco’s allowable off-the-property suspended particulate impingement concentration. 相似文献

The chemical speciation of the 16 polycyclic aromatic hydrocarbons associated to the particulate matter of conventional diesel fuel, rapeseed methyl esters, waste cooking oil methyl esters, waste cooking oil ethyl esters and their conventional fuel blends has been carried out. The speciation of these individual compounds was made by a combination of thermal extraction, solid phase micro-extraction and GC/MS analysis. This PAH speciation method was applied to a real samples obtained from a diesel engine under two different operating modes, urban and extraurban modes. The purpose of this work was to study the relationship between the amount, type and carcinogenic potency of polycyclic aromatic hydrocarbons in engine emissions and the multi-component biodiesel fuel composition. 相似文献
